Shinsegae Department Store is presenting unconventional Chuseok gifts this year, moving beyond traditional presents to include heritage crafts and overseas travel.
The retailer prepared the products through two projects: Local Is Shinsegae, a local-content initiative, and Via Shinsegae, its premium travel platform.
Local Is Shinsegae is working with the Cultural Heritage Administration to introduce 42 craft works by 10 holders of national intangible heritage. Via Shinsegae is offering overseas travel products, including trips to Egypt.
